About Leslie J. Askonas

Leslie J. Askonas is a scholar working on Pharmacology, Physiology and Physiology, having authored 14 papers that have together received 309 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Asthma and respiratory diseases (6 papers), Pharmacogenetics and Drug Metabolism (4 papers) and Hormonal Regulation and Hypertension (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cell Biology (89 citations), Biochemistry (34 citations) and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ism (61 citations). Leslie J. Askonas has collaborated with scholars based in United States. Frequent co-authors include T.M. Penning, J W Ricigliano, Ronald J. Parry, Doreen Villani-Price, James F. Kachur, Mark A. Russell, Walter G. Smith, Robert Sharp, Thomas E. Smithgall and Thomas D. Penning.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Biochemistry and Biochemical Journal.
